We've known since last summer that Gordo would pay a visit to Manhattan Beach's Lido di Manhattan on Kitchen Nightmares, but here's a chance to compare what a tipster said versus what actually makes it onto the show. Owner Lisa Hemmat dishes to LA Weekly: "[the process] was the biggest emotional roller coaster I've ever experienced... [but] chef Ramsay left me with hope, confidence and the feeling that I could conquer the world... I hope we put Lido on the map and keep people coming back."
